LAMINATED PLATE OF MULTIILAYERED CHEMICAL ANALYSIS MATERIAL AND USING METHOD THEREOF

机译:多层化学分析材料的层压板及其使用方法

摘要

PURPOSE:To make it possible to accomplish the chemical analysis of at least three items with the use of one optically analyzing tool and by one liquid sample applying operation by arranging at least three multi-layered chemical analysis materials of different kinds in a preset relationship. CONSTITUTION:A plurality of reagent layers 31 and 32 of different kinds are arranged in contact with or in thw vicinity of each other about a point 2 on a support plate 1. The layers 31 and 32 may contact with each other or may be separated at a spacing. A porous extended layer 40 preferably of a common single layer is laminated thereon. If a liquid sample S is applied to the upper side of the layer 40, it is extended to reach the layers 31 and 32 so that it develops or changes the color. After the reaction, the respective color densities are measured in the directions V1 and V2 in this order so that the chemical components in the sample S are quantitized.
